Distinguished leaders from the U.S. Department of Energy (DOE) met for a webinar on December 12 from 1:30 – 2:30pm ET. This session delved into early insights from the forthcoming Innovative Grid Deployment Pathways to Commercial Liftoff report, including four priority technologies identified for greater near-term deployment.

This new Liftoff Report will explore strategies to accelerate deployment of innovative, but commercially available grid technologies, which are crucial for bolstering grid reliability, resilience, and efficiency.

Through the Innovative Grid Deployment Pathways to Commercial Liftoff report, the DOE aims to align public and private sector grid stakeholders via a shared fact base to inform both public and private sector investments, including upcoming DOE funding opportunities. It will highlight the roadmap and timelines for scaling up pivotal technologies essential for enhancing grid infrastructure and sustainability. The integration of these technologies will be instrumental in achieving a net-zero economy by boosting grid reliability and reducing dependence on non-renewable sources.
